PART VIII
UNIVERSAL ACCESS AND SERVICE
70. (1) There is hereby established the Universal Access and
Service Fund which shall be used for the financing of universal
access and service.
The Authority shall determine a system to promote the
widespread availability and usage of electronic communications
networks and services throughout Zambia by encouraging the
installation of electronic communications networks and the provision
of electronic communications services in un-served or under-served

areas and communities.
A determination by the Authority under subsection (1) shall
include definitions of 'un-served areas', "under-served areas" and
"under-served communities", and in determining such definitions,
the Authority shall have regard to—
the level of competition in particular areas or places;
the availability of services in particular areas or places;
the availability of services to any group;
the commercial viability of installation of electronic
communications networks or providing electronic
communications services in particular areas or places;
and
(e) any barriers to the use of available services.
